Hardcover. First established 150 years ago, Chicago Sinai is one of America's oldest Reform Jewish congregations. This title brings modern Jewish history, immigration, urban history, and religious history together to trace the roots of radical Reform Judaism from across the Atlantic to this rapidly growing American metropolis. Paperback. Shoe Boots, a famed Cherokee warrior and successful farmer, and Doll, an African slave he acquired in the late 1790s. Over the next thirty years, Shoe Boots and Doll lived together as master and slave and also as lifelong partners who, with their children and grandchildren, experienced key events in American history. hardcover. In the years between the Great Famine of the 1840s and the First World War, Ireland experienced a drastic drop in population. This book offers an inquiry that explores the options that presented themselves to Ireland's younger generations, taking into account household structure, inheritance, religion, and especially emigration.
